    Default Taylorsville 5-14


    Took the wife and a couple church members and friends today and had a blast. Dropped lines at 6:30am and had the first fish a 12 3/4 dandy in the boat in 3 min. Fishing was good about all day, we were spider rigging jigs and minnows, fish were scattered throughout 30 to 35 fow from 12 to 17 feet deep. Best colors were black/chartreuse and caterpillar sliders. We fell just short of a 4 man limit by 2 fish and very good quality fish as well. We haven't been able to go as much as normal this year due to all the rain but today was just a great day to be fishing with friends. Had several fish 13 inch range and lots of 11's and 12's. Water temp was 58.2 at the start and 63 when we quit. God Bless and Thanks for reading.Name:  Capture%2B_2020-05-14-19-39-51.jpg
